Embroidery
Embroidery is a professional apparel decoration method that uses stitched thread to apply logos, names, and custom designs directly onto fabric. Using advanced commercial embroidery machines and digitized design files, thousands of precise stitches are sewn into garments such as polos, hats, jackets, hoodies, bags, and uniforms. Custom embroidery is known for its durability, high-end appearance, and long-lasting performance, making it a popular choice for corporate branding, team apparel, school spirit wear, and promotional products. Unlike screen printing, embroidery creates a textured, dimensional finish that withstands repeated washing and heavy wear without fading or cracking.
